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a user equipment (UE) may receive, from a base station, information that identifies an association between a first cell of a first radio access technology (RAT) and a second cell of a second RAT. The UE may perform a measurement for the first cell. The UE may determine that the measurement for the first cell satisfies a threshold value. The UE may perform an interference canceling operation for a reference signal of the second cell, or a de-weighting operation for one or more resource elements in which the reference signal interferes, based at least in part on the determination that the measurement for the first cell satisfies the threshold value and the association between the first cell and the second cell. Numerous other aspects are described.

Abstract: Methods, systems, and devices for wireless communications are described, in which a communication device (e.g., a user equipment (UE), a network entity) may perform carrier aggregation, and cross-carrier scheduling provides that a first carrier may provide scheduling information for one or more other carriers, in which the one or more other carriers may have different discontinuous reception (DRX) configurations than the first carrier. One or more DRX-related timers of different DRX groups may be started or restarted based on a control information reception on the first carrier, or on a different carrier of a different DRX group. Additionally, or alternatively, control information transmissions on the first carrier may be provided based on one or more DRX-related timers that are associated with the first carrier, or that are associated with a carrier of another DRX group than the DRX group of the first carrier, or any combinations thereof.

Abstract: Methods, systems, and devices for wireless communications are described. Some wireless communications systems may support dynamic uplink control channel grouping. For example, a user equipment (UE) may receive control signaling indicating multiple uplink control channel groups for the UE, where each uplink control channel group of the multiple uplink control channel groups is associated with a different set of uplink control channel resources. Additionally, the UE may select an uplink control channel group for a component carrier (CC) associated with the UE, where the uplink control channel group is selected in accordance with a detected trigger at the UE. Further, the UE may transmit uplink control information for the CC in accordance with the selected uplink control channel group.

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a network node may transmit a multi-cell scheduling downlink control information (DCI) associated with at least two component carriers (CCs) for multi-cell communication with a user equipment (UE), the multi-cell scheduling DCI including a hybrid automatic repeat request (HARQ) process identification field that is based at least in part on a merged HARQ process space associated with the at least two CCs. The network node may receive HARQ feedback associated with the multi-cell communication, the HARQ feedback being based at least in part on the merged HARQ process space. Numerous other aspects are described.
